Has anyone else received cashback from taking out their mortgage? We're due to exchange/complete by Friday this week and part of our mortgage deal was £300 cashback upon completion.. wondering if anyone knows how this will be paid out, has anyone else has any experiences of it?

It varies from lender to lender.
It will be shown on your illustration and your offer. For example, it could be paid to your solicitor with the mortgage funds, or it could be paid into the account from which your payments are taken just after you make your first payment.I am a mortgage broker. Echo kingstreet's comments
The most common methods are as part of the mortgage advance to the solicitor or paid direct to the account the DD is being paid for within x number of days of completion
If its paid to the solicitor it should show on the completion statement0 -
